
"Moby Dick" is a novel by Herman Melville, published in 1851. It tells the story of Captain Ahab, who is obsessed with finding and killing a white whale named Moby Dick that previously bit off his leg. The story is narrated by a young sailor named Ishmael, who joins the crew of the whaling ship "Pequod." The novel explores themes of obsession, revenge, and man's struggle against overwhelming forces of nature.
